An Efficient Analytical Technique for Solving Newell-Whitehead-Segel Equations of Fractional Order
Abstract:In this paper, we derive the approximate analytical solutions of the linear and non-linear time-fractional Newell-Whitehead-Segel equations using a newly developed analytical technique, namely the Iterative Laplace transform method. The time-fractional derivatives are considered in the Caputo Sense. Furthermore, the results of this investigation are graphically represented, and the solution graphs reveal that the approximate solutions are closely connected to the exact solutions.
